Abstract
The effect of diffraction on the transmission pattern of an infinite Ronchi grid and the moiré image of two equal Ronchi grids was studied. Transmission patterns and moiré images of two equal Ronchi grids with and without a phase object, at a wide range of conditions, are presented. Diffractional phenomena were found to affect the transmission pattern and the moiré image significantly. In order to minimize their effect, the distance between the grids must be exactly one of the Fourier-image planes of the grid. The moiré image of a given phase object, even under these conditions, has an inherent error that can be precisely calculated. Deflection mapping and the uncertainty (because of diffraction) of lenses were calculated.
